What Is the Width Difference Between 225 and 245 Tires?

The width difference between 225 and 245 tires is 20 millimeters. Tire measurements indicate that 225 tires are 225 mm wide, while 245 tires are 245 mm wide. This simple numerical difference translates to approximately 0.79 inches.

  1. Common Recommended Tire Sizes:
    Common recommended tire sizes for 225 rims indicate widths, aspect ratios, and rim diameter, expressed in a format like “225/60R16.” The first number indicates the tire width in millimeters, the second represents the aspect ratio or height, and the final number denotes the diameter of the rim in inches. For instance, a 225/60R16 tire is 225 millimeters wide, with an aspect ratio of 60%, and fits a 16-inch rim.
